Eternal Darkness

Contributed by kano on Friday, 3rd October 2008 @ 04:47:33 AM in AEST
Topic: DarkPoetry



MY ETERNAL DARKNESS

Some say its always darkest just before the dawn
to Never give up just keep fighting on
through the constant battle, with the darkness deep within
Sometimes we can fight it off, sometimes we can't win

When the Darkness comes to take me, I'm a slave to its desire
It controls my every action, like a cryptic fire
Feeding on my pain and hatred, feeding on my sin
whispering it's ideas, beckoning me in


demons are among us, so There must be angels too
why can I not hear them, what are they here to do?

through Tear filled eyes, I watch my world slipping by
Through wasted tries, I see my life flash before my eyes
With rage in my heart, for the sins that I have done
The monster inside seems to have already won....
seems to have already won

(break)

I have heard, the grass is greener on the other side
But where is this place, and why is it so hard to find
Where is my escape, a solace for my tormented mind
I must find a way to imprission the darkness inside

The constant rage of the darkness deep within
showing me visions of how it could be with him
I close my eyes and the pictures flood my mind
Watching inside, destructive acts through my own eyes!!!!!

(break)

God hear my plea, I'm not the monster I fear to be
Please rescue me, before the dark consumes me

Through tear filled eyes, I pray for one more try
through folded hands, I look up towards the sky
With my open heart, I pledge my heart to god
So... Please!!!! give me one more try!!!!
god please, give me one more try...

some may say its always darkest before the dawn
And I agree, because the torment has long been gone...
